Chile - Financial and Insurance Activities Gross Value Added
Since 2014, Chile Financial and Insurance Activities Gross Value Added jumped by 0.5points year on year. At 5.24 Percent of Gross Value Added in 2019, the country was ranked number 17 comparing other countries in Financial and Insurance Activities Gross Value Added. Chile is overtaken by Norway, which was number 16 with 5.32 Percent of Gross Value Added and is followed by Italy at 4.86 Percent of Gross Value Added. Luxembourg ranked the highest with 26.79 Percent of Gross Value Added in 2019, that is +2.2points versus 2018. South Africa, Switzerland and Australia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Brazil recorded the best 5 years average growth at +3.7points per year, while Latvia witnessed the worst performance at -7.3points per year.
